First off, the Beta client will patch and work. There's a few minutes worth of patching, but by the time you get done setting up an account on Blizzard's page it's done and you're ready to play.

Logged into the central server list. All 4 PvP servers were listed as "Heavy" population, 2 PvE servers were "medium", and 2 PvE servers were "Light". I logged onto Mal'Garis or whatever and camped all the names I'll ever want and then logged in with my mighty, mighty Tauren Shaman MuhuBob. Absolutely no lag or performance issues I could see, and also no delay in connecting or loggin in. The newbie zone was crowded but workable.  They didn't increase the spawns or spawn rates at all which will suck bags of hell tonight, but it took me about 45 minutes to make level 6 and complete all the quests in the newbie town. SInce I was was free to leave Retardoland at any point now I hung out in town and people watched. As far as CE pets go, Mini-Diablo, Level 1 Lord of Mini-Terror is nothanxsux, at least for taurens. He's like the size of their hooves and you can't even see what the hell he is. Plus, He's what everyone but two people had. Those two had a zergling, which looked good with tauren, and a panda, which also looked good - in a Hello Kitty kind of way - but not as ghey as mini-diablo or Bruce.  By the time I logged out at 11:45 the population had increased quite a bit, by about 400% I'd guestimate.
